Transaction 08fb34261b79d3485476c754db8415cfbd4ebeb046dfa6814459759476042a79
1 Input
1 Output
-
08fb34261b79d3485476c754db8415cfbd4ebeb046dfa6814459759476042a79:0
- value
- 104289343
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 13521bfd0a6ade3efdd0792201d8e08b0c806cd0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12mAChfGk1QocGhArNnXWhvZrBp8TjZsLt